Callum Curran

Callum Curran

Biography

Callum Curran is a Filmmaker and Graphic Designer based in Dunedin, New Zealand

  • Known For: Directing
  • Birthday: 2000-06-22
  • Place of Birth: Melbourne, Australia
  • Also Known As: Callum J. Curran

Movies List of Callum Curran